Output 371e651de060265f1ae16963ac72b91c2a7c589f7813e2fa8b6989a1e78f94c1:1

value
13588881
script pubkey
OP_0 OP_PUSHBYTES_20 68ff9d89f958ab7b1507f5ede231eaf07db46a03
address
ltc1qdrlemz0etz4hk9g87hk7yv027p7mg6srq5rdrs
transaction
371e651de060265f1ae16963ac72b91c2a7c589f7813e2fa8b6989a1e78f94c1
spent
true